The Future perspectives of the Region (FPoR) is a five-day study visit held in Belgrade in July 2010. The program gathered 20 high – profile students and young profesionals from Serbia, Montenegro, Croatia, Bosnia and Herzegovina, Macedonia and Kosovo*.
The goal of the FPoR was to provide young people from the region with an opportunity to discuss and compare the experiences of their societies in the process of transition. Through comparative approach and visits to governmental, non – governmental and academic institutions in Belgrade, they had a chance to come up with common conclusions about the future of European and Euro – Atlantic integration of Serbia and the region, and the perspectives of regional cooperation in future. Also, participants had a chance to exchange ideas about overcoming the biggest obstacles in transition, and spread them further in their communities through the follow up activities.
This study visit was held in Belgrade from July 4th to July 8th 2010.
